"Radiation Safety Procedures and Training for the Radiation Safety Officer" is designed to provide radiation safety officers and users/operators of devices using radiation with the tools needed to operate a safe program, construct training materials and courses, AND to comply with regulatory requirements. It is centered primarily around radioactive materials license requirements, but much of the material can be applied to non-healing arts x-ray, accelerator, and laser operations and registrations. All of the information consists of either original text created by the author or compilations of regulatory information/requirements and of common knowledge scientific information found in standard tables and references. A minimal amount of radiation principles are offered to provide the reader/user with enough information to proceed through the material and operate a safe radiation program.

This book discusses important fundamentals of radiation safety with specific details on dose units, calculations, measuring, and biological effects of ionizing radiation. The author covers different exposure situations and their requirements, and relevant legislation and regulations governing radiation safety. The book also examines radioactive waste management, the transport of radioactive materials, emergency planning and preparedness and various examples of radiation protection programs for industrial, medical, and academic applications.

This report is intended to be of assistance to both regulators and users of radiation sources in nuclear medicine applying the International Basic Safety Standards for Protection against Ionizing Radiation and for the Safety of Radiation Sources (BSS). Regulators will find it useful for reviewing applications for authorization and for inspection. Users of radiation in nuclear medicine may follow the guidance provided in order to comply with the BSS requirements or the equivalent national requirements.
